Why Java is bad for scripting and automation?
Tedious File and Network processing
Tedious collection processing
Tedious XML/JSON processing
Verbose type declaration
Limited DSL support
Painful object construction code
Just too verbose for small tasks
Slow Edit-Compile-Run loop

Groovy
JVM language
Java, Scala, Clojure, Groovy, Kotlin
Superb interoperability with Java
Syntax is very similar to Java
All Java libraries can be used in Groovy
Almost all Java code is Groovy code
Groovy language is full of modern features
DSL
![Page 10: Why don't you Groovy?](https://reader030.vdocument.in/reader030/viewer/2022021422/587aad231a28abed218b598d/html5/thumbnails/10.jpg)
Groovy is compiled Language
Groovy is a dynamic language Dynamic != interpreted Interpreted == a runtime interprets an AST Groovy compiles down to JVM bytecode

Launching a Jetty server to serve Groovy templates
@Grapes([ @Grab(group='org.eclipse.jetty.aggregate', module='jetty-server', version='8.1.7.v20120910'), @Grab(group='org.eclipse.jetty.aggregate', module='jetty-servlet', version='8.1.7.v20120910'), @Grab(group='javax.servlet', module='javax.servlet-api', version='3.0.1')]) import org.eclipse.jetty.server.Server import org.eclipse.jetty.servlet.* import groovy.servlet.* def runServer(duration) { def server = new Server(8080) def context = new ServletContextHandler(server, "/", ServletContextHandler.SESSIONS); context.resourceBase = "." context.addServlet(TemplateServlet, "*.gsp") server.start() sleep duration server.stop() } runServer(10000)

What's ugly in Groovy
JVM and Groovy script start time is slow
Limited OS-level scripting (see Python, Ruby)
Groovy is another language. It’s not Java (thanks cap)
Groovy is not well accepted in other communities
Not convenient to use Groovy without IDE
